I have a desktop computer where SC Manager is running. SC Manager does something once-twice a day. The rest of the day the computer does nothing.

Electricity costs for the computer could be less. Any tips on how to set up the computer so that SC Manager works but it consumes minimal amount of power between and during processing?

The computer is desktop computer with powerful (800W) power source, i7-quad core ivy bridge, Asus Z77 motherboard, Win7 64-bit OS and using GPU of i7.


I have not touched Win7 power settings for a while, the computer used to be music computer so some power settings (in Win7 Power Options and in BIOS) might be disabled.

- How low wattage (10W, 20W, 30W, 50W...?) do you think it is possible to reach for this kind of computer by tweaking Win7 / BIOS settings, so that the computer does not sleep/standby...?

- is it possible to sleep/standby so that SC Manager automatically wakes up the computer when there is need?

- although I dont think that sleep mode even works, I remember that I had some trouble and disabled it.
